There is a Breitling Boutique in Nassau on Bay Street. It's run by Little Switzerland. When I was there in March, they had a lot of Bentley models, a lot of Evos, and very little models from the aeromarine class. They wouldn't give anything more than 20% off, but you could easily find a better deal from ADs elsewhere. Justin |

I looked before I went on vacation and sent emails to the ADs asking their prices. They said they weren't allowed to go over 20%, they're big on promoting that their watches are duty free. Any watch can be sales tax free if you buy from an out of state AD. There are better deals stateside. Maybe if you have cash in hand when you go there you might be better off getting more than 20%.
